So I had this X-Six sitting in my safe for about 7 years un-fired. Thought I'd sell it... no luck... decided to keep it.
I would really like to put a red dot like a vortex venom on it... I had one on the shelf waiting for something to put it onto.
Scoured the internet looking for a suitable mounting plate for it...very little out there and what I did find would have been north of the 200.00 range out of Europe by the time
my trusty mail guy showed up with it.
One night I landed on Ali Express for something and I see these mounting plates showing up. So I narrowed the search to X-Six / X-5 etc.
Well to my surprise I find one... Said it fits the X-6... what do I have to lose for 23.23 total with shipping ... in my cart it goes.
So you're thinking what I was probably thinking ... some S&($ made in cheena right?? Didn't have very high hopes but... I thought I'd roll the dice for $23.00??? Why not!
3 weeks later I get a strange padded envelope in the mail ... totally forgot about this thing... It's my mount... Opened it up... looks hopeful!
Pulled my sight off (very easy, one pin and a screw) and popped this thing on the gun... well hell... if it didn't fit...well... not exactly.
I had to modify the bottom of the plate a little with my trusty milling machine ... took a couple of thousands off and tried it again... this time... bang on! I suspect you could do it
with a file and a Dremel quite easily...
What a surprise... something from the internet that actually worked... and from China to boot!
Can't wait to head out to the range and put bullets into bullet holes!
IF you're an x-six or x-five owner and want to put a red dot on your unit... Check it out... Quality was quite (surprisingly) Excellent!
